Create a Post
cancel
Showing results for 
Search instead for 
Did you mean: 
Adam_Kouril
Explorer
Jump to solution

Skyline telemtry

Hello everyone,

I would like to ask about your experience with metrics for Skyline (Prometheus/Grafana) from Check Point. I am particularly interested in network metrics such as BGP, OSPF, static routing, BFD, etc. Ideally, it would be great to have all of these as telemetry data:

BGP (Border Gateway Protocol)bgp_peers_upNumber of BGP peers currently in the "Established" state.
 bgp_routes_receivedTotal number of routes received from all BGP peers.
 bgp_routes_advertisedTotal number of routes advertised to all BGP peers.
 bgp_peer_stateState of individual BGP peers (e.g., Idle, Connect, Active, or Established).
 bgp_update_messages_receivedNumber of BGP update messages received.
 bgp_update_messages_sentNumber of BGP update messages sent.
 bgp_prefixes_receivedTotal number of prefixes received.
 bgp_last_flap_timeTime since the last BGP session flap occurred.
OSPF (Open Shortest Path First)ospf_neighbors_upNumber of OSPF neighbors in the "Full" adjacency state.
 ospf_neighbors_totalTotal number of configured OSPF neighbors.
 ospf_lsdb_entriesTotal number of Link-State Database (LSDB) entries.
 ospf_routesTotal number of routes learned through OSPF.
 ospf_packets_sentNumber of OSPF packets sent.
 ospf_packets_receivedNumber of OSPF packets received.
 ospf_state_changesCount of OSPF state changes (e.g., transitions between Init, 2-Way, Full).
 ospf_area_id_statusHealth status of specific OSPF areas (e.g., Area 0).
BFD (Bidirectional Forwarding Detection)bfd_sessions_upNumber of active BFD sessions.
 bfd_sessions_downNumber of BFD sessions currently down.
 bfd_packets_sentNumber of BFD control packets sent.
 bfd_packets_receivedNumber of BFD control packets received.
 bfd_detection_timeTime taken for a session to detect a fault.
Networkingnetwork_connections_activeCounts the number of active connections.
 network_connections_rateTracks the rate of new connections per second.
 network_packets_sentTracks the number of packets sent.
 network_packets_receivedTracks the number of packets received.
 network_bytes_sentTracks the total bytes sent.
 network_bytes_receivedTracks the total bytes received.

 

Skyline setup is pretty easy and works well with general metrics. However, I thought it would be possible to go a little deeper and collect more detailed data.

I'm curious: is there any limitation in the availability of metrics for Check Point (like basic data from cpview, on the other hand for example in cpview it is possible to see information about BGP, OSPF etc.), but I wasnt able to find information  how to set up these metrics...


This is the official Skyline metrics repository: Skyline Metrics Repository which I used

According to some articles it seems possible to use Prometheus SNMP Exporter and do manual configurations like setting up SNMP exporter for BGP metrics and updating Prometheus configurations.
However, I'm not sure if this is the right approach to achieve this and I would like to implement something in production with Check Point's thumb up.

 

Adam






0 Kudos
1 Solution

Accepted Solutions
Elad_Chomsky
Employee
Employee

Hi @Adam_Kouril ,

I believe the best course is to open an official RFE request to CheckPoint , so we can give you means to track it directly. 

View solution in original post

0 Kudos
(1)
3 Replies
Elad_Chomsky
Employee
Employee

Hi @Adam_Kouril ,

We will take this internally and try to see if we can add those metrics to be added as part of the roadmap, for now you can use 'custom scripts' which allow you to report metrics without our intervention. 

https://sc1.checkpoint.com/documents/Appliances/Skyline/Content/Topics-AG/Custom-Metrics.htm?tocpath...

See here for further details. 

0 Kudos
(1)
Adam_Kouril
Explorer

Hi @Elad_Chomsky 
appreciate it! May I ask you about sharing the link of routemap? 

0 Kudos
Elad_Chomsky
Employee
Employee

Hi @Adam_Kouril ,

I believe the best course is to open an official RFE request to CheckPoint , so we can give you means to track it directly. 

0 Kudos
(1)

Leaderboard

Epsum factorial non deposit quid pro quo hic escorol.

Upcoming Events

    CheckMates Events